    16, KIRKPATRICK ROAD, NORWICH, NR3 2QX

    This terraced freehold property on Kirkpatrick Road last sold in July 2019 for £142,100. Based on price growth in the NR3 district since then, its estimated current value is £170,282 — placing it in the 17th percentile nationally and the 25th percentile within NR3. The property covers 72 m² (775 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,365 per m². The EPC rating is E, with a potential rating of C.
